● Resolve that the aggregate nominal amount of any capital increase(s) carried out pursuant to this authorisation – on an immediate or deferred basis – may not exceed €3,000,000. This ceiling does not include the par value of any additional shares that may be issued to protect, in accordance with the applicable laws and any contractual stipulations, the rights of holders of securities and other instruments carrying rights to the Company’s shares. ● Resolve that the above ceiling is included in the blanket ceiling set in the nineteenth resolution below, ● Resolve that the aggregate nominal amount of debt securities carrying rights to shares that may be issued pursuant to this authorisation may not exceed €45,000,000 (or the equivalent of this amount for issues denominated in foreign currency), it being specified that this ceiling: ● does not include any above-par redemption premiums; ● is included in the blanket ceiling set in the nineteenth resolution below; and ● is separate to and does not include the amount of any debt securities referred to in Articles L. 228-40, L. 228-36-A and paragraph 3 of Article L. 228-92 of the French Commercial Code whose issue may be decided or authorised by the Board of Directors in accordance with either (i) the conditions provided for in Article L. 228-40 of said Code, or (ii) the conditions determined by the Company in compliance with Article L. 228-36-A of said Code, ● Resolve that if any issue is not taken up in full, the Board of Directors may, in accordance with the law and in the order of its choice, take one or more of the following courses of action provided for in Article L. 225-134 of the French Commercial Code: ● limit the amount of the issue to the subscriptions received, provided that at least three-quarters of the issue is taken up; ● freely allocate all or some of the unsubscribed securities among the investors of its choice; ● offer all or some of the unsubscribed securities on the open market in France and/or abroad. ● Resolve that the issue price of the shares and other securities that may be issued pursuant to this resolution will be set by the Board of Directors in accordance with Article L. 225-136 (paragraph 1) and Article R. 225-119 of the French Commercial Code. For information purposes, as at the date of this Meeting, in accordance with the applicable legislation, the issue price of shares issued pursuant to this resolution must correspond to at least the weighted average of the prices quoted for the Company’s shares over the three trading days preceding the pricing date, less the legally authorised discount (currently 5%) and adjusted for any differences in the cum-rights dates of the new shares.
